Thumbs up Hartke LH1000 **Free Hydrive 410 with local pickup!**

Sign in to disble this ad
Used on and off for the last 9 months. Great powerful head. Nice tone with gobs of power. Excellent condition.
I installed a Sovtek 12AX7EH High Gain Pre Amp Vacuum Tube as well. Minimal difference from the stock tube, but it's in there. Original tube included. Here are some specs:

Dual Parallel Mode: 2 x 225 watts @ 8 ohms, 2 x 320 watts @ 4 ohms, 2 x 545 watts @ 2 ohms
Bridge Mode: 1 x 750 watts @ 8 ohms, 1 x 1100 watts @ 4 ohms
Classic 12AX7 High Voltage Class-A tube preamp circuit
Bass and Treble Shelving, plus mid-peak EQ controls
Selectable brite switch for added high frequency response
Selectable limiter switch with LED indicator
Balance control blends level of A and B outputs
Front panel XLR balanced direct output
Rear panel 1/4-inch effects loop
1/4-inch plus Speakon™ output connectors
Two-rackspace metal chassis with steel faceplate and handles
